Value
The same data.frame with additional columns, one per modality bin of
seven fuzzy-coded traits: number of ocelli, furca, post-antennal organ,
pigmentation, body shape, scales and reproduction. Each trait is fuzzy
coded, so a species' affinities across the bins of one trait (columns
sharing an inrae_<trait>__ stem) sum to 100. The source is sparse, so a
trait a species was not scored for is NA across its bins. See
enrichment_cols for the full column list.
Details
Source: fuzzy-coded Collembola traits compiled from the BETSI database
(Pey et al. 2014) across two Data INRAE deposits, the datasets behind Joimel
et al. (2021). Coverage: 135 species. The deposits' species codes carry no
published legend and are decoded against a Collembola reference pool; codes
that cannot be resolved are dropped, never guessed. The fuzzy affinity vectors
are not passed to the scalar add_trait() verb.
